The casino has a home edge on all in their games. It's how they generate income and it's our cost for taking part in the games. Over the longer term the casino will win but sometimes we get lucky and we win. We will minimize our losses by playing games with a low house edge. We will also increase of losses by making some costly mistakes. Listed below are a couple of mistakes you wish to avoid.

1. Playing With Borrowed Money

The primary rule of gambling isn't to bet greater than you'll be able to afford to lose. You would like to always have a look at gambling as type of entertainment and the cash you utilize for gambling as your price of the entertainment. You need to also never gamble with borrowed money that is what you might be doing should you take a cash advance in your bank card on the casino. Leave the bank cards home.

3. Making Bad Bets

Some bets within the casino have an overly high house edge. Slot machines are popular but they may be able to have a home edge from 1-15 percent dependent on the casino and/or location of the machines. 4. Not Using Your Players Card

The most beneficial card within the casino isn't found on any of the tables. It's you players card and it's the only way the casino can track you play so that you can earn comps. While you don't use your card you're essentially freely giving free money.

5. Getting Greedy

The downfall of most gamblers is after they get greedy. You win little and wish more so that you start making higher bets and before it you've gotten given back your whole winnings. If you wish to be a winner you must lock up a small profit whilst you win to bypass giving all of it back. It’s easy to go away the casino when your entire money is gone. It takes discipline to stroll away if you find yourself ahead. Discipline and control is what separates winners from losers.

7. Poor Money Management

The true essence of cash management really comes right down to bankroll management. It's the way you handle your money within the casino to ensure you have enough to last in your casino visits. Money management systems won't change the percentages of any game. AN EVEN bankroll management system can assist you control the amount of cash that you simply put at risk.

9. Playing Too Long

The longer we play, the more we're exposing our money to the home edge. Playing marathon gaming sessions is a sure technique to lose money. Some players will play the slot machines for 5 or more hours at a time. SOME OF THESE players said the cause of the long sessions was that they don't get to go to the casino fairly often.
